Output c34a8fbed30677facdb58650b4b805cc1c7ed15bc9c468f753268ed1135ca809:0

value
8677561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e4acea7ba1d6c5318b421834b570df4ff6aeb4b OP_EQUAL
address
32zazvn5XNrDpYtS8fcrxHiBNYMEH2Mwce
transaction
c34a8fbed30677facdb58650b4b805cc1c7ed15bc9c468f753268ed1135ca809
confirmations
253561
spent
true